Finance Review Summary — Sales Leads. The overhaul of the Amberpoint loyalty programme is costed at roughly 4% of annual promotional spend. Redemption liability under the old scheme will be wound down over two quarters. Tier thresholds have been simplified from five to three. Projected retention uplift is modest but steady. The confidential note on accompanying commercial plans is set out below.

confidential, bagep-fajef: Gross margin on Druwyn came in at 5 percent against a plan of 15 percent. Only 5 of the 80 pilot accounts renewed Druwyn, so a churn review is set for April 1.

## Tuning

The receipt mailer (Almsgate) batches donation receipts and sends through the Thornquay relay. On-call: if the queue backs up, resist the urge to crank batch size — the relay rate-limits per connection, and bigger batches just mean bigger retries. Scale worker count first, then shorten the flush interval. Dedupe window must stay longer than the retry horizon or donors get duplicate receipts, which generates tickets. All knobs live in one place and are read at worker start. Current production values follow.

tuning table, kajop-yafof:
QUOTAS = {
    "wenath": 10,
    "ulaael": 5,
}

Pool cars are booked via the Karrow scheduler. Keys live in the wall cabinet outside Room 014, Penlow Building. Sign the log on collection and return; note mileage. Lost keys: report to facilities within one hour. Fuel cards stay in the key wallet. Do not leave the cabinet unlocked at any time. To open the cabinet, use this code:

door code, hahag-tagef: bdg-OAWSKZ-89993088

Conversion math in the Coinlathe client uses integer minor units end to end. Do not convert to floats in your plugin; rounding drift compounds across chained conversions and the ledger will reject mismatched totals. Round only at display time, half-even. The client validates rates against the internal Ratespur service on init, which requires authentication. Initialize with the key given below.

API key for yagag-fawif: zpat4_Gful